FREE ACCESS
5,000–10,000 jobs/day

See all jobs on JobTailor
Search thousands of fresh jobs every day.
Discover
- Fresh listings
- Fast filters
- No subscription required
Create a free account and start exploring right away.
Tech Stack
Tools & technologiesJavaOracleSpringSpring BootSpringBootSQL
About the role
Key responsibilities & impact- Advanced PL/SQL development (packages, procedures, functions, triggers)
- Strong SQL skills (complex joins, subqueries, performance tuning)
- Query optimization and execution plan analysis
- Data modeling (normalized/denormalized schemas)
- Bulk processing and efficient data handling techniques
- Use of Oracle development tools (PL-SQL Developer, TOAD, SQL*Plus)
- Error handling, exception management, and logging
- Working with large datasets and high-volume transactional systems
- Object oriented programming
- Java programming
- RESTful API design and implementation
- Java backend development (Java 8+ preferred)
- Spring / Spring Boot framework (Nice to have)
- API documentation (Swagger/OpenAPI)
- JSON/XML data handling
- Secure API development (OAuth2, JWT, basic authentication)
Requirements
What you’ll need- **3–7+ years in backend development**
- Significant hands-on experience with Oracle database development
- Proven experience developing and maintaining PL/SQL code in enterprise environments
- Experience building and consuming REST APIs in Java
- Exposure to system integration across multiple applications
- Experience in performance tuning and troubleshooting production issues
- Working in Agile/Scrum environments
- __**Analytical Skills**__
- Strong problem-solving and root-cause analysis abilities
- Ability to analyze complex data flows and system dependencies
- Debugging and troubleshooting complex database and API issues
- Translating business requirements into efficient technical solutions
- Identifying performance bottlenecks and optimizing solutions
- Data-driven decision-making mindset
- __**Attitudes and Aptitudes**__
- Detail-oriented, especially with data accuracy and integrity
- Ownership mindset with accountability for deliverables
- Continuous learning (especially evolving database and API technologies)
- Proactive in identifying issues and proposing improvements
- Collaborative team player with good communication skills
- Adaptable to changing priorities and requirements
- Quality-focused with emphasis on maintainability and scalability
- Logical reasoning and structured thinking
- Strong attention to detail (critical for database work)
- Ability to work with abstract data models and complex logic
- Capability to manage both deep backend processing and API layers
Benefits
Comp & perks- Competitive benefits Package (including Health & Dental benefits)
- Paid vacation and personal days
- Townhall meetings where all employees are encouraged to participate in open discussions
- Located on York University’s campus, easily accessible by transit (TTC, GO, etc.), walking distance to shopping and restaurants
- Outdoor lunch space, including picnic tables
- An active Social Events Committee (past events include annual seasonal parties, pool and bowling tournaments, karaoke nights, Game nights, BBQ’s, and more)
- Health and Wellness focus including virtual yoga classes and wellness webinars
- RRSP Matching Program after 2 years of employment
- Experience in a rapidly growing, socially responsible corporation
ATS Keywords
✓ Tailor your resumeApplic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ard Skills & Tools
PL/SQL developmentSQLquery optimizationdata modelingbulk processingJava programmingRESTful API designSpring frameworkJSON handlingsecure API development
Soft Skills
analytical skillsproblem-solvingattention to detailownership mindsetcontinuous learningcollaborativeadaptabilityquality-focusedlogical reasoningdata-driven decision-making
